Job description

General Purpose:

Assists with the management of the National Aquarium’s Dolphin Discovery. Assists with daily operations, supervision of animal care staff, and major exhibit and husbandry projects. Ensures provision of the highest quality of care and training to the animals and the completion of departmental goals.

Essential Functions:

  • Assists with the daily management of the department’s animal collection. Supervises and participates in daily animal care tasks, including diet preparation and feeding, training, enrichment, maintenance of back-up areas, safe and proper animal handling, and record-keeping.
  • Assists in establishing and overseeing the training of the animal collection. Researches and recommends new training goals; works with Curator to develop training strategies and long-term training plans to support animal relocation to the National Aquarium’s dolphin sanctuary; problem solves complex animal behavior scenarios.
  • Ensures that the animals receive a high-quality environmental enrichment program.
  • Ensures compliance with all established Aquarium safety procedures and protocols, including fall protection and dive safety.
  • Monitors environmental parameters (temperature, water quality, etc.).
  • Responsible for maintaining assigned exhibits in a manner that meets or exceeds AZA standards. Ensures all backup and shared spaces are kept clean, safe, and organized
  • Through strong observation skills, identifies animal health problems and effectively communicates with the Curator and Animal Health staff for resolution. Develops an effective and productive working relationship with the Animal Health Department.
  • Schedules, oversees, and coordinates medical sampling and procedure logistics. Responds to animal emergencies as needed.
  • Oversees, schedules, and conducts departmental research projects.
  • In the absence of the Curator, supervises the husbandry staff and serves as the temporary exhibit manager.
  • Reports to work during weather and other emergencies to coordinate and participate in collection care and building safety.
  • Works closely and effectively with Facilities and Life Support Staff to troubleshoot and resolve exhibit related mechanical issues.
  • Responsible for maintaining all assigned equipment in good working order. Establishes effective and professional relationships with outside vendors.
  • Assists the Curator in budget management and payment processing, ordering supplies, and supervising contractors.
  • Able to learn daily use of our animal information software, TRACKS and advance its use and development.
  • Assists in daily management of the department’s staff, interns, and volunteers, including scheduling, training in professional animal care standards, and maintaining an engaging team setting. Creates an atmosphere conducive to learning, completes annual performance assessments and manages and resolves staff performance issues as needed.
  • Participates and oversees programming offered in the dolphin area; evaluates formal and informal programs regarding animal care, training and guest satisfaction. Effectively networks with Guest Engagement and Guest Services to ensure an excellent visitor experience.
  • Provides concise and professional exhibit and animal updates to various aquarium communications networks.
  • Must work some weekends and holidays.
  • Adheres to all organizational and departmental policies and procedures.
  • Other duties as assigned or required.

Qualifications/Position Requirements:

  • Bachelor of Science degree in biological or aquatic sciences or related field. A minimum of five years’ progressive experience as a marine mammal trainer at a public aquarium or zoo with at least two years of supervisory responsibilities.
  • Experience and proficiency in handling and transportation of aquatic mammals.
  • Must be highly knowledgeable about marine mammal biology and complex behavior/training concepts and be able to apply this knowledge to an aquarium setting. This knowledge should include experience in marine mammal husbandry (diet, behavior, enrichment) as well as operant conditioning philosophy and application.
  • Must have an affinity for maintaining animals in a zoo/aquarium setting and a strong professional, educational, and conservation ethic.
  • Adept at observation to watch for any signs of illness or injury, monitor eating patterns or any changes in behavior in marine mammals.
  • Exemplary interpersonal skills required. Experience leading volunteers, interns, and/or staff to the successful accomplishment of major tasks or objectives. Establishes effective and efficient relationships with other Aquarium departments.
  • Good oral and written communication skills and public speaking experience. Ability to communicate effectively and professionally with staff, volunteers, visitors, professional colleagues, and others both internal and external to the aquarium.
  • Must possess capacity to effectively share information and knowledge via a variety of mediums to others, including teaching, coaching, and mentoring. Must have the capacity to respond to and resolve a variety of supervisory related circumstances including selection, performance management and termination of direct reports. Must have capability to resolve conflict between staff members both intra-and interdepartmentally. Ability to manage staff and animals in crisis situations is essential.
  • Must be adept at establishing and following safety procedures and protocols, identifying potential safety hazards, and implementing and supervising established safety program. Prioritizes a safe work environment.
  • Must have capacity to decide when to act independently and when to consult Curatorial staff.
  • Familiarity with computers is necessary; should be able to log and record records, as well as review records for accuracy and significant trends.
  • SCUBA certification with diving experience required.
  • Possession of a valid driver’s license.

Preferred:

  • Previous management training or certification.
  • CPR/AED and basic first-aid certification
  • Familiarity with electronic animal record keeping software systems (i.e. Tracks, ZIMS, etc.)

ABOUT THE NATIONAL AQUARIUM

Recently named one of Baltimore’s Best Places to Work, the National Aquarium opened in 1981 as a nonprofit aquatic education and conservation organization, the jewel of the city’s Inner Harbor redevelopment. SmartCEO Magazine honored the National Aquarium with the Healthiest Workplace award and the Corporate Culture award in 2016. With a mission to inspire conservation of the world’s aquatic treasures, the Aquarium is consistently ranked one of the nation’s two top aquariums and has hosted over 51 million guests since opening.

Today, the National Aquarium builds on a 40-year history of local, regional and global conservation initiatives that provide real solutions for protecting marine life, ecosystems and aquatic communities. Its Animal Rescue team has rescued, rehabilitated and released hundreds of marine mammals and endangered sea turtles throughout the Mid-Atlantic region. Its Animal Welfare and Science teams participate in important research efforts to confront pressing ocean conservation issues and advocate for smarter policies at local, state and federal levels. Through education, research, conservation action and advocacy, the National Aquarium is pursuing a vision to change the way humanity cares for our ocean planet.
